“Rising Integration of Disk Encryption with Endpoint Security Solutions”
- Organizations are increasingly integrating disk encryption with endpoint security to create a unified defense mechanism that secures data both at rest and in use
- This trend reflects a shift from standalone encryption tools toward holistic cybersecurity platforms that combine encryption, antivirus, and threat detection capabilities for stronger protection
- For instance, Microsoft BitLocker is now often deployed alongside Windows Defender, providing seamless encryption and threat monitoring across enterprise systems
- For instance, Sophos SafeGuard, which integrates with Sophos Endpoint Protection to ensure that devices remain encrypted and continuously monitored for vulnerabilities
- The growing preference for integrated solutions is driven by the need for simplified management, centralized policy enforcement, and reduced operational complexity in securing enterprise endpoints

Large enterprises hold the largest market revenue share of 60.5% in 2024, driven by their substantial need to protect vast volumes of sensitive data and comply with stringent regulatory requirements. These organizations often invest heavily in advanced encryption technologies to secure critical assets across multiple departments and global locations. The adoption is further supported by the presence of dedicated IT security teams and budgets aimed at comprehensive data protection strategies.
